Charlie Bit My Finger Viral Video To Be Deleted From YouTube Following $761,000 NFT Sale

An Charlie Bit My Finger viral YouTube video has sold at auction and will be removed from the platform, in what could become a newly popular way for explosively successful meme makers to cash out. The non-fungible token of the video was sold by the Origin Protocol for $761,000, CNN reports. The 14-year-old, minute-long video features Charlie biting his younger brother Harry’s finger in adorable fashion, and had racked up a stunning 884 million views prior to its sale. CNN reports that the auction winner goes by the moniker 3fmusic, and took home the prize after a frenetic bidding war ensued in the event’s final hours. Charlie Bit My Finger Remains on YouTube, But Mysterious NFT Winner May Soon Remove It

The viral YouTube video, which was uploaded to the service in 2007 and boasts more than 880 million views, recently fetched $760,999 when it was sold as a non-fungible token.
